Salta al contenuto
Nota bene: la traduzione in italiano di questo articolo è fornita solo per comodità. La traduzione viene creata automaticamente tramite un software di traduzione e potrebbe non essere stata revisionata. Pertanto, la versione inglese di questo articolo deve essere considerata come la versione di governo contenente le informazioni più recenti. È possibile accedervi qui.

Ricerca nel sito | Domande frequenti

Ultimo aggiornamento: 18 dicembre 2025

Disponibile con uno qualsiasi dei seguenti abbonamenti, tranne dove indicato:

Laricerca nel sito consente ai visitatori di inserire parole chiave e di ricevere un elenco di pagine pertinenti del vostro sito web. Di seguito troverete le risposte alle domande più comuni su come viene determinato l'ordine dei risultati della ricerca, su come risolvere i problemi di risultati mancanti o inaspettati e altro ancora.

Come vengono ordinati i risultati della ricerca sul sito?

I risultati della ricerca sono ordinati in base alla rilevanza del contenuto di ciascuna pagina rispetto alla domanda del visitatore. Il contenuto della pagina è suddiviso in campi di confronto con pesi diversi in base alla posizione del contenuto nell'HTML delle pagine. I campi di confronto sono raggruppati in ordine di peso:

  1. Titolo HTML
  2. Meta descrizione
  3. Elementi HTML H1
  4. Elementi HTML H2
  5. Elementi HTML H3
  6. Altri elementi HTML

Quando appaiono gli aggiornamenti e le nuove pagine nei risultati di ricerca del sito?

Gli aggiornamenti delle pagine esistenti e le nuove pagine pubblicate appaiono di solito nei risultati di ricerca del sito entro sei ore.

  • Se gli aggiornamenti non appaiono dopo questa finestra, contattate il supporto HubSpot.
  • Se una nuova pagina non viene visualizzata, verificare se la nuova pagina soddisfa uno dei criteri riportati di seguito che potrebbero impedirne l'indicizzazione.

La ricerca nel sito è predittiva?

Sì. Per impostazione predefinita, il modulo del campo di ricerca visualizza un menu a tendina di risultati pertinenti quando il visitatore digita la sua richiesta. I visitatori possono selezionare un risultato suggerito o terminare la digitazione della query per visualizzare la pagina dei risultati completa.

Posso tenere traccia delle ricerche effettuate dai visitatori sul mio sito?

È possibile monitorare i termini di ricerca dei visitatori attivando la segnalazione delle ricerche sul sito in Google Analytics e configurando il parametro della query di ricerca.

  1. Navigate nella pagina dei risultati di ricerca ospitata da HubSpot e trovate il parametro di query utilizzato per i termini di ricerca nell'URL. Ad esempio, l'URL https://www.example.com/search-results?term=keyword, term è il parametro di query, seguito dal termine di ricerca keyword.
  2. Attivare la segnalazione della ricerca sul sito in Google Analytics.
  3. Inserire il parametro di query nelle impostazioni di ricerca del sito di Google Analytics.
  4. Dopo aver configurato il parametro di ricerca del sito, Google Analytics registrerà i termini inseriti dai visitatori nel campo di ricerca.

La pagina dei risultati di ricerca del mio sito apparirà nei motori di ricerca?

Le pagine dei risultati di ricerca sono automaticamente bloccate dall'indicizzazione dei motori di ricerca. Ciò è dovuto al loro contenuto generato dinamicamente e le singole pagine sono destinate a essere indicizzate in base al loro contenuto unico.

Perché una pagina specifica non appare nei miei risultati di ricerca?

Una pagina potrebbe non apparire nei risultati di ricerca del vostro sito se non soddisfa i requisiti di indicizzazione. Esaminate le ragioni più comuni riportate di seguito per identificare ciò che potrebbe impedire l'indicizzazione della pagina.

  • La pagina è bloccata nel file robots.txt. Se le pagine sono bloccate dal crawling, non possono essere indicizzate. Confermare che il file robots.txt consenta agli HubSpotContentSearchBot user-agent di effettuare il crawling dei contenuti.
  • La pagina ha contenuto caricato con JavaScript. Qualsiasi contenuto caricato in una pagina con JavaScript non sarà sottoposto a crawling dal servizio di indicizzazione di HubSpot.
  • La pagina si trova in un sottodominio diverso. Il campo di ricerca restituisce risultati solo per le pagine ospitate sullo stesso sottodominio della pagina dei risultati della ricerca.
  • La pagina è una landing page. Le landing page sono escluse dalla ricerca del sito per impostazione predefinita, per evitare di interrompere i flussi di conversione. Per includere le pagine di destinazione nei risultati della ricerca:
    • Accedere alla pagina in cui è presente il modulo Site Search Input.
    • Fare clic sul modulo Site Search Input.
    • Nell'editor della barra laterale, fare clic per espandere la sezione Risultati.
    • Nella sezione Risultati della ricerca, selezionare la casella di controllo Pagine di destinazione. Quindi, fare clic su Applica modifiche.
    • In alto a destra, fare clic su Pubblica modifiche.

Perché non compaiono i risultati della ricerca?

I risultati della ricerca potrebbero non essere visualizzati se il modulo dei risultati della ricerca non è incluso nel modello, se le pagine non possono essere scansionate o se il contenuto è ospitato su un dominio non supportato. Esaminate le ragioni comuni riportate di seguito per identificare ciò che potrebbe impedire il caricamento dei risultati di ricerca.

  • Il modulo dei risultati della ricerca non è incluso nel modello della pagina dei risultati della ricerca. Verificare che il modello di pagina dei risultati di ricerca selezionato abbia il modulo dei risultati di ricerca del sito.
  • Le pagine sono bloccate dal crawling. Se le pagine non sono consentite nel file robots.txt, HubSpot non può indicizzarle per la ricerca. Verificare che il file robots.txt consenta l'user-agent HubSpotContentSearchBot.
  • Il contenuto è ospitato sul dominio predefinito hubspotpagebuilder. I risultati della ricerca del sito non vengono caricati su questo dominio predefinito. Ospitare il contenuto su un dominio personalizzato collegato per consentire la ricerca nel sito.

Come si imposta il percorso della pagina dei risultati della ricerca?

Per impostare il percorso della pagina dei risultati della ricerca:

  1. Nel tuo account HubSpot, fai clic sulle settings icona delle impostazioni nella barra di navigazione principale.
  2. Nella barra laterale sinistra, spostarsi su Contenuto > Pagine.
  3. Fare clic sulla scheda Pagine di sistema.
  4. Nella parte superiore della pagina, fare clic sul menu a discesa Domini e selezionare il dominio che si desidera modificare.
  5. Nella sezione Risultati della ricerca, inserire il testo nel campo URL della pagina dei risultati della ricerca.
  6. Al termine, fare clic su Salva.

In settings for page content, the System pages tab is displayed. An arrow points to the Search results page URL field in the Search results section.

Come si crea un nuovo modello di risultati di ricerca?

Per creare un nuovo modello di risultati di ricerca, imparare come creare un modello di risultati di ricerca.

Perché il mio nuovo modello non appare nel menu a discesa della pagina dei risultati di ricerca nelle impostazioni?

Solo i modelli di sistema della pagina dei risultati di ricerca appaiono nel menu a discesa della pagina dei risultati di ricerca in Impostazioni. Se il nuovo modello non compare, verificare che sia stato creato come modello di sistema.

Qual è il modo migliore per visualizzare l'anteprima di un modello di ricerca?

Per vedere in anteprima il funzionamento del modulo del campo di ricerca e della pagina dei risultati di ricerca, aggiungere il modulo a una pagina di prova o a un modello di prova prima di utilizzarlo su pagine reali. Dopo aver esaminato il comportamento e il layout della ricerca, aggiungete il modulo del campo di ricerca ai vostri modelli reali.

Perché un testo o un dato specifico non viene rilevato durante la ricerca?

Alcuni tipi di testo, come numeri di serie, esempi di codice o altri dati strutturati, potrebbero non essere indicizzati dall'analizzatore del testo di ricerca del sito. Per garantire che questo contenuto appaia nei risultati della ricerca, avvolgere l'elemento HTML nella classe hs-search-keyword. Ad esempio:

<p class="hs-search-keyword">Serial No: 5592001</p>

Come posso potenziare le parole chiave della mia pagina per la ricerca del sito?

Per aumentare le parole chiave specifiche per i risultati della ricerca del sito, avvolgere l'elemento HTML nella classe hs-search-keyword. Ad esempio:

<p class="hs-search-keyword">pricing</p>

L'articolo è stato utile?
Questo modulo viene utilizzato solo per il feedback della documentazione. Scopri come ottenere assistenza con HubSpot.